Output 3ffaa61194288d88bcaf97d2882f494b065a26585177ca67284a316c5721eaf1:156

value
453469
script pubkey
OP_0 OP_PUSHBYTES_32 dfab1451f6d7711ce97a4a811c8de6a533b1eba2d3a283cc378ee958e8137c92
address
bc1qm743g50k6ac3e6t6f2q3er0x55emr6az6w3g8nph3m5436qn0jfqflhkrn
transaction
3ffaa61194288d88bcaf97d2882f494b065a26585177ca67284a316c5721eaf1
spent
true